Earn and learn at college

YOUNG people who are out of work are being encouraged to earn and learn with Dearne Valley College.

The college, in conjunction with Job Centre Plus, is offering access to free advice and support for individuals who are unemployed.

The event, aimed at 18 to 24-year-olds is taking place at the Manvers Campus, today, Thursday, February 2, from 9.30am to 2pm.

Those attending will be able to speak to employers from across South Yorkshire, including Aamina Healthcare, Capita, Security People, Blue Arrow and HERO TSC.

There will also be free advice and support for writing CVs, work experience, volunteering, training and self employment opportunities.

Plus a list of current job and apprenticeship vacancies that are available within the region.

Katie Wheeldon, DVC Skills for Work Contract Manager, said: “We can offer support to help those that are unemployed or have been made redundant, to refresh their skills or learn new ones to stand out in today’s job market.

“Our dedicated Skills for Work Team will work with you to help you get back on your feet and make your future happen.”

Individuals are asked to bring with them their national insurance details and proof of claiming benefits.

There’s no need to book an appointment – visitors can just turn up in the day.
